Retail Sales Advisor – Thurrock

Join Oak Furnitureland as a Retail Sales Advisor in Thurrock. Our Retail Sales Advisors are at the heart of our business, acting as our biggest brand ambassadors and the first point of contact for customers visiting our network of showrooms. They are inspired and empowered to support our customers in growing their homes by assisting them in choosing the perfect pieces of furniture and accessories from our broad range of products.

They achieve this with every customer by being commercially minded and adopting a consultative sales approach, using their expert knowledge of our comprehensive product range to deliver an exceptional experience on every occasion. This continued high performance is recognised by a generous industry‑leading uncapped commission scheme that ensures all colleagues are rewarded for all their efforts.

Our Benefits

  • Uncapped commission of up to 4% on all sales offering great earning potential.
  • Competitive salaries reviewed every year.
  • Pension: 4% employee contribution matched by the company.
  • Life assurance: free cover of a minimum of two times salary up to the age of 65.
  • 28 days statutory holiday per year, pro‑rate if part‑time.
  • Birthday: an additional day off to celebrate your birthday.
  • 1 weekend off every 6.
  • Employee discount on all Oak Furnitureland products after successful completion of probation.
  • Continued development to grow skills and support future internal career advancement.
  • Employee Assistance Programme: access to telephone and face‑to‑face counselling services.
  • My Rewards Programme: discounts on restaurants, supermarkets, entertainment and holidays.
  • Free on‑site parking at all locations.

How to prepare for a job interview at Oak Furnitureland

✨Know Your Products

Before the interview, take some time to familiarise yourself with the range of furniture and accessories offered. Being able to discuss specific products and their features will show your genuine interest and help you connect with the role as a Retail Sales Advisor.

✨Practice Active Listening

During the interview, demonstrate your active listening skills by engaging with the interviewer’s questions. Reflect back what they say and ask follow-up questions. This shows that you can understand customer needs, which is crucial for the role.

✨Showcase Your Sales Skills

Prepare examples from your past experiences where you successfully influenced a customer’s decision or exceeded sales targets.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your responses clearly and effectively.

✨Emphasise Teamwork

Since the role involves working as part of a team, be ready to discuss how you’ve collaborated with others in previous jobs. Highlight your supportive approach and how you contribute to a positive team environment, aligning with the company’s values.
